ICAM-R is another term for the ICAM3 gene, which encodes the protein, intercellular adhesion molecule 3 in humans. It has been reported that ICAM-R plays a role in cell adhesion, among other functions. Structurally, the ICAM3 protein is described to be 547 amino acid residues in length and 59.5 kilodaltons in mass. It is localized to the membrane of the cell. This protein is known to be N-glycosylated and phosphorylated. Other names for this target antigen include CD50, CD50, and CDW50.
